What is admission paperwork?

An admission note is part of a medical record that documents the patient’s status (including history and physical examination findings), reasons why the patient is being admitted for inpatient care to a hospital or other facility, and the initial instructions for that patient’s care.

How do nurses get admissions?

Take Vital Signs Part of the admission process includes a complete workup to provide the staff with a baseline from the time the patient entered the hospital. The admitting nurse is capable of taking a patient’s blood pressure, temperature and other vital signs, and entering those figures into the patient’s chart.

What is admission procedure?

Admission procedure  Meet and receive the patient – Verify the patient data, by checking the record sheet, chart – Introduce immediate personal – Assist patient to the treatment area – Ask the patient to change clothes into hospital gown if necessary.

What do nurses do during admissions?

Nurse and tend patients upon admission into a healthcare facility setting. Assess and evaluate patient’s health for nursing care. Develop healthcare nursing plans in coordination with the clinicians or doctors. Coordinate with other nursing staff and healthcare team to provide nursing care.

What kind of documentation is needed to admit a patient?

A admits the patient. He performs and documents a comprehensive history, a comprehensive exam, and medical decision-making of high complexity. The documentation corresponds to the highest initial admission service, 99223.
